With the recent announcement of The Jack & Roz Kirby Awards it was time to get this interior up!When I first started collecting, I never would have believed that I would add a Jack Kirby to the collection. This traditional six panel interior from Forever People features Deadman throughout and has some wonderful perspective shots. This page also gives us a good look at “The Man with the Hook”, who was initially thought to be Deadman's killer. Fellow CAFster Lee P has the following page from this issue and he summarizes the mystery perfectly right here. Although this page does not have Krackle, there is some great action and gorgeous inks from Mike Royer. I absolutely love the perspective in that top right panel as we see the shades fly off post Deadman punch. In the man with the hook panel we see him press a button “KLAK”, which traps Deadman behind a glass wall. All to be saved in a magnificent panel featuring a grand entrance from Big Bear. The execution here is just wonderful, as is the onomatopoeia! It all comes together to make for a lovely and classic six panel interior from the King of Comics.
